Al-Kahraba football club (Electric Club or Electricity Club) is an Iraqi football club based in Rusafa District, East Districts of the Tigris River, Baghdad.

Club logo controversy
During some time, this club used a badge that was very similar to the one used by Defensor Sporting a club based in Montevideo.[1]
